Background
The distribution box is a low-voltage distribution device formed by assembling switch equipment, measuring instruments, protective electrical appliances and auxiliary equipment in a closed or semi-closed metal cabinet or on a screen according to the electrical wiring requirement, has the function of distributing and controlling electric energy, and is widely applied to the building industry of China.
The prior art has the following defects: the glass window can be inlayed in the front to current block terminal for supply constructor and user clearly see the inside condition of block terminal, make things convenient for the constructor to repair and the wiring to the block terminal, but the glass window outside exposes and has fallen back externally and have dust and water stain, and the condition in the block terminal can not clearly be known to the inboard phenomenon that can appear hazing because inside and outside temperature difference of glass window.

Detailed Description
The preferred embodiments of the present invention will be described in conjunction with the accompanying drawings, and it will be understood that they are presented herein only to illustrate and explain the present invention, and not to limit the present invention.
Referring to the accompanying drawings, the utility model provides a compact-structure distribution box for illumination, including a distribution box body 1, a glass window 2 is fixedly embedded on the front side surface of the distribution box body 1, a first protection cover 3 is fixedly connected to the top of the distribution box body 1, a motor 4 is fixedly connected to the top of the first protection cover 3, a protection component is arranged outside the motor 4, fixed frames 5 are fixedly connected to both sides of the distribution box body 1, and cleaning components are arranged inside the two fixed frames 5;
the cleaning assembly comprises a first rotating shaft 6, the first rotating shaft 6 is fixedly connected to the output end of a motor 4, one end of the first rotating shaft 6 penetrates through a first protective cover 3 and extends to the inside of one of the fixed frames, a second rotating shaft 7 is embedded in the first protective cover 3, the bottom end of the second rotating shaft 7 extends to the inside of another fixed frame 5, a first chain wheel 8 is fixedly sleeved on the outer side of the first rotating shaft 6, a second chain wheel 9 is fixedly sleeved on the outer side of the second rotating shaft 7, a chain 10 is sleeved on the outer side of the first chain wheel 8 and the outer side of the second chain wheel 9, the first chain wheel 8 and the second chain wheel 9 are in driving connection through the chain 10, a reciprocating screw rod 11 is fixedly sleeved on the outer side of the first rotating shaft 6 and the outer side of the second rotating shaft 7, a bearing seat 12 is sleeved on the outer side of the reciprocating screw rod 11, the reciprocating screw rod 11 is connected with the bearing seat 12 through a ball nut pair, two first penetrating grooves are formed in both sides of the fixed frame 5 and the distribution box body 1, the inner sides of the two bearing seats 12 are fixedly connected with first fixing rods 13, the first fixing rods 13 are located inside the distribution box body 1, first cleaning brushes 14 are fixedly connected to the front sides of the first fixing rods 13, second through grooves are formed in the front sides of the two fixing frames 5, second fixing rods 15 are fixedly connected to the front sides of the two bearing seats 12, second cleaning brushes 16 are sleeved on the outer sides of the two second fixing rods 15, and the second cleaning brushes 16 are movably connected with the second fixing rods 15 through damping bearings;
further, the protection assembly comprises a second protection cover 17, the second protection cover 17 is sleeved on the outer side of the motor 4, the second protection cover 17 is fixedly connected to the top of the first protection cover 3, a plurality of ventilation openings are formed in two sides of the second protection cover 17, and the ventilation openings are linearly distributed and arranged;
furthermore, a collecting box 18 is fixedly connected to the front side of the distribution box body 1, the collecting box 18 is located at the bottom of the glass window 2, a drawer 19 is embedded in the collecting box 18, two lower stop blocks 20 are fixedly connected to the top of the collecting box 18, and a dust inlet is formed in the top of the collecting box 18, so that cleaned dust can be conveniently collected;
furthermore, two upper stoppers 21 are fixedly connected to the front side of the distribution box body 1, and the two upper stoppers 21 are positioned on the top of the glass window 2;
furthermore, the joints of the first rotating shaft 6 and the second rotating shaft 7 with the fixed frame 5 are movably connected through rolling bearings, and the joints of the first rotating shaft 6 and the first protective cover 3 are movably connected through rolling bearings, so that the joints are smoother;
the utility model discloses a use as follows: when the utility model is used, the motor 4 works to drive the first rotating shaft 6 to rotate, the first rotating shaft 6 rotates to drive the first chain wheel 8 to rotate, the first chain wheel 8 rotates to drive the chain 10 and the second chain wheel 9 to rotate, the second chain wheel 9 rotates to drive the second rotating shaft 7 to rotate, the first rotating shaft 6 and the second rotating shaft 7 rotate to drive the two reciprocating screw rods 11 to rotate, the two reciprocating screw rods 11 rotate to drive the two bearing blocks 12 to move up and down, the two bearing blocks 12 move up and down to drive the first fixing rod 13 and the second fixing rod 15 to move up and down, the first fixing rod 13 moves up and down to drive the first cleaning brush 14 to move up and down, thereby the fog inside the glass window 2 is scrubbed, the second fixing rod 15 moves up and down to drive the second cleaning brush 16 to move up and down, when the second cleaning brush 16 moves down to contact with the lower baffle, the second cleaning brush 16 is lifted up, when the second cleaning brush 16 moves up to contact with the upper baffle, the second cleaning brush 16 falls to clean glass window 2, clean dust and water stain to collection box 18 inside, the utility model discloses the convenience is scrubbed glass window 2, has practiced thrift 2 abluent times of glass window, has reduced the intervention of manpower, has saved the human cost, gives people and brings the convenience.
